Build provenance — Thornquist report builder, sorting stability

The report builder now uses a stable merge sort for all column ordering, so rows with equal keys preserve ingestion order across rebuilds. This matters for reproducible release artifacts: identical inputs yield byte-identical reports. Release managers should confirm any diff noise predates this change by checking the build token below.

build token for fajop-kageg: htk14_a2d40227103e0f

## Artifact Signing — SDK Parity Notes (Weekly Sync)

Kestrel SDK for Android reached parity with the Swift client this sprint: offline queueing, batched telemetry, and retry semantics now match. Both SDKs ship as signed artifacts from the same pipeline. Remaining gap: background sync throttling, targeted next sprint. Verify both release bundles before tagging. Both artifacts validate against the shared signing key below.

signing key of kawig-fafog = bky19_6Fypv1qws7J8qJtaYjX

## Approvals: SDK Parity (Lanternkit vs. Skiffly)

For the weekly eng sync: we keep drifting between the Lanternkit (mobile) and Skiffly (web) client SDKs. New endpoints land in one and take weeks to show up in the other, which annoys integrators and breaks our docs.

New rule: any feature shipping to one SDK needs a parity plan filed before release, even if the plan is just "web-only, here's why." Exceptions are fine but must be approved. The sole approver for parity exceptions is listed below.

account owner for bahif-yageg: Eliath Ulair Quenvan Kasok

Finance Review Summary — Warranty Costs

Quick heads-up as you settle in: warranty spend on the Meridex V2 pump line ran about 40% over plan this quarter. Root cause looks like a faulty seal batch from our Draventon plant, and field replacements in the Kellsworth region have been pricier than modelled. Provisions have been topped up, but margins on the whole Meridex family are now under review. We've captured the fallout in next quarter's forecast already. The confidential note on our forward business plans follows directly below.

board note of hawep-tahag: The steering committee signed off on a budget of $426.4 million for Project Raliel.